Master of Commerce
Course Overview
The Master of Commerce at the University of Western Australia is a postgraduate program designed to expand your business expertise and enhance your career opportunities. Whether you're a recent graduate or a qualified professional, this flexible course allows you to choose from a variety of specialisations, including Accounting, Finance, Marketing, Economics, and more. You can either combine two specialisations, focus on one in-depth, or combine a specialisation with electives from other areas to suit your career interests.
The program offers a strong theoretical foundation alongside practical exposure, including opportunities for career fairs, networking events, and work-integrated learning placements in for-profit, not-for-profit, or public sector organisations. Students benefit from learning from world-class academics, gaining valuable industry contacts, and developing transferable skills that are highly valued by employers globally. The UWA Business School’s international accreditations (AACSB and EQUIS) further ensure that the qualification is recognised by leading employers worldwide. With flexible study options, including part-time study and evening classes, the program is designed to accommodate both professional and personal commitments.
What You'll Learn
The Master of Commerce at the University of Western Australia is a flexible, postgraduate program designed for both recent graduates and professionals seeking to enhance their business expertise. Whether you come from a non-business background or have an undergraduate business degree, the program allows you to tailor your studies to meet your career goals by offering the option to specialize in areas such as Accounting, Finance, Economics, Marketing, and more. The curriculum includes core units in ethics, economics, financial accounting, global business, management, and marketing, providing a solid foundation for further specialization.
